ABSTRACT OF PROBATE RECORDS AT FAIRFIELD, COUNTY OF FAIRFIELD, AND STATE OF CONNECTICUT.
BY SPENCER P. MEAD, L.L.B. Volume 4, 1690 - 1702. Page 89.

Transcribed by Geri Ryerson K,


BUR, John, late of Fairfield, will dated Jan. 11, 1689, probated Nov. 5, 1692, mentioned his wife ___, and children Daniel, who was devised that long lot, bought of Mrs. Jones, Peter, Samuel, a minor, Hester called Esther, who had part of her estate, Elizabeth, Sarah, Joanna, and Abegaile, last four minors, and son in law Samuel Wakeman the husband of Mary, and they had a daughter to whom was bequethed the same amount as was bequethed to each of the above daughters on coming of age. Executor son Daniel.

Overseers John Bur and Nathaniel Bur, page 67.

Inventory taken Oct. 31, 1692, by William Read, John Thomson and Edward Howard, and filed Nov. 5, 1692, page 67.

BUR, John, Major, late of Fairfield, will dated Mch. 19, 1693, probated Nov. 6, 1694, mentioned his wife Sarah and children John, Jonathan, David, Samuel, Sarah already provided for Mary, and Deborah.

Executor son John. Overseers brother Nathaniel Bur, and cousen Peter Bur. Witnesses John Edwards and Eliphalet Hill page 110. Oct 22, Codicil dated, estate that his father Fitch had not given his wife her portion. but expected him to do so. page 110.

Inventory taken Nov. 5, 1694, by Thomas Jones, Jonathan Sturges and Daniel Roberson, and filed Nov. 6, 1694, page 110.

BUR, Sarah, Widow, late of Fairfield, will dated June 8, 1694, died June 20, 1696, probated Aug. 7, 1696, mentioned her children Samuel bur, Sarah Channcy, Deborah Bur, and Mary Bur. Executor son Charles Channcy. Witnesses Nathan Gold and Mrs. Hannah Bastard. Page 135.

Inventory taken June 30, 1694, by Joseph Sturges, Samuel Squire, and Joseph Phippen, and filed Aug. 7, 1696, page 136.

BURRET, Steven, Captain, late of Stratford, Mch. 8, 1697, letters of administration on his estate granted to his widow Sarah Burret and John Burret, both of Stratford, page 146.
